Output 653f1f94331be5adb5732b98a4f2cb9dea7acfdadc5fe2be9b5940f2ef6c2145:0

value
8088247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18adc6eceed478d75823184de93bec1f565f0123 OP_EQUAL
address
33wWKPWp2qxg6hfbBc789tbHptpvCwLX1h
transaction
653f1f94331be5adb5732b98a4f2cb9dea7acfdadc5fe2be9b5940f2ef6c2145
confirmations
174450
spent
true